Madrid, February 23rd, 2018.- Telefónica and Huawei have agreed on 4.5G evolution with first deployments in Bogotá, Monterrey and Rio de Janeiro. In this evolution to 4.5G, Telefónica is introducing 4x4 MIMO, 3C Carrier Aggregation (CA), 256-QAM and CloudAIR (Huawei’s proprietary technology) into its networks.

Algar Telecom combined the 700 MHz and 1800 MHz bands to activate LTE-A in Uberlândia, city of Minas Gerais. The company promised speeds three times higher than those offered with traditional 4G although it recognized that the real speed will depend on factors such as the proximity of the antennas and the number of people connected to the same site, among others.

Brazilian operator Algar Telecom completed the refarming of the band from 1800 MHz to 4G, an idea that had been formalized by the end of 2015 . The 10 MHz previously saved for 2G were compressed at 5 MHz and the other half was used for LTE.

TIM, the leader in 4G coverage in the country, is the first operator in Brazil to use the frequency of 2600 MHz and refarm the 1800 MHz frequency band to 4G LTE. TIM is now ready to make the move to future-proofing its network using the 700 MHz spectrum band, which enables excellent indoor and rural area coverage for 4G-enabled devices.
